The best companies for training analysts to work for in 2024 are Science Applications International and Northrop Grumman. If you are looking for the best-paying companies for training analysts, you should consider NRG Energy with a median training analyst salary of $86,070 or NTT Data International L.L.C. With a median salary of $81,320.

    Lockheed Martin Corporation is a global security company engaged in the research, design, development, manufacture, integration, and sustainment of advanced technology systems and products. It also provides a range of management, engineering, technical, scientific, logistic, and information services. The Company operates in four business segments: Aeronautics, Electronic Systems, Information Systems & Global Services, and Space Systems. Lockheed Martin was formed in 1995 from the merger of Lockheed Corporation and Martin Marietta. In September 2008, Lockheed Martin Corporation acquired Aculight Corporation. In January 2009, it completed its acquisition of Universal Systems & Technology, Inc. (UNITECH). In August 2009, it completed its acquisition of Gyrocam Systems LLC (Gyrocam). Gyrocam develops and supplies gyrostabilized optical surveillance systems and sustainment field services, principally to the United States military. Lockheed Martin Missiles and Fire Control, a unit of the Company's Electronic Systems business area, would manage the Gyrocam business.

    The American Red Cross (ARC), also known as the American National Red Cross, is a humanitarian organization that provides emergency assistance, disaster relief, and education inside the United States. It is the designated U.S. affiliate of the International Federation of Red Cross and Red Crescent Societies. It is the largest single supplier of blood and blood products in the United States, collecting and processing approximately 40 percent of the blood supply and distributing it to about 2,600 hospitals and transfusion centers nationwide. The organization researches and tests to protect the safety of the blood supply. It was among the first to develop and implement testing for many infectious diseases including, HIV, hepatitis B and C viruses, West Nile virus, and Chagas disease. The ARC operates the nationwide hemovigilance program to examine donor and patient adverse reactions. Data from the program is used to enhance blood product quality and safety The ARC serves on key committees of AABB and other blood-related organizations, and works closely with the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A). The American Red Cross was established in 1881 and is headquartered in Washington, District of Columbia with 39 immunohematology reference laboratories nationwide.

    NTT Data International L.L.C., through its subsidiaries, provides information technology (IT) solutions. Its services and solutions include system usability and design analysis, custom application consulting and development, supply chain management, client relations management, enterprise resource planning, business intelligence and data warehouse, business transformation and change management, IT strategy and business continuity consulting, network and infrastructure, security management, managed technical services, hosting and outsourcing, and IT staffing and permanent placement services. The company also provides services, such as IT management consulting, organizational change management, enterprise application and process redesign, business intelligence and data warehousing, and managed services, such as IT department outsourcing, and business and infrastructure application management. It serves corporations and public sector clients. The company was founded in 2000 and is based in New York, New York with additional offices in Boston, Charlotte, Denver, Los Angeles, Milwaukee, Orlando, and San Francisco. NTT Data International L.L.C. operates as a subsidiary of NTT Data Corporation.
